For centuries exquisite Islamic floral and geometric patterns have decorated sacred illuminated manuscripts and Islamic texts. This traditional Ottoman style known as Münhani (curved motifs) composes of large concentric floral elements painted in graduating tones making it an ideal introduction to the delicate art of Ottoman floral illumination.
Skills learnt
- An introduction to drawing traditional Münhani style floral forms
- Mixing a graduating tonal palette
- Painting curved forms in gradient tones of gouaches and gold
- Painting fine outlines in black gouache
- Overview of other traditional techniques and materials used
